12 HOW TO REQUEST FINANCIAL ASSISTANCE FROM THIS AGENCY LIST 1. Check first to see if they serve your county 2. Check times to call most are early morning 3. CALL agencies, NO walk-in service available. 4. Continue to redial until you either speak to a staff member or you reach the Agency s answering machine Things to Remember 1. Agencies will screen calls to verify eligibility 2. Most agencies serve only once per year or per lifetime 3.
